Tolls going up on Chesapeake Expressway

Starting May 1, tolls will increase on the Chesapeake Expressway  by $1 for regular fares. The increase applies to both regular and peak weekend tolls.

Motorists who travel frequently on the expressway can enroll in the Chesapeake Expressway Discount Program for discounted toll rates that can save daily commuters more than $1,000 annually.

Motorists must have a Virginia E-ZPass account to enroll in the Chesapeake Expressway Discount Program, and each E-ZPass transponder must be enrolled separately. To enroll, call the Chesapeake Expressway at (757) 204-0010, or visit the Chesapeake Expressway Administrative Office at 168 Toll Plaza Road in Chesapeake.

The Route 168/Chesapeake Expressway is a 16-mile long, four-lane divided highway linking Interstate 64 in Chesapeake to North Carolina and the Outer Banks.
